Abstract
Automatic Optic Disc (OD) removal is vital step prior to screening Diabetic Retinopathy (DR) cases. Hence in this paper, we proposed an automated technique for removal of OD position in digital retina fundus images based on mathematical morphological operations. Here, dilation and erosion to remove OD and enhance the appearance of binary images. The proposed technique was tested on 400 images of the publicly available MESSIDOR database. Experimental Results showed that OD can be effectively be removed from the binary images and the proposed method is robust too.
